Merida went straight to the hospital where her mom works for. It was a big one than of their city. At the information area, she asked the stationed nurse for her mom.
"Oh! She has an operation tonight, love. You can wait for her at her office or in the lobby," a beautiful nurse told her.
Merida smiled and thanked the nurse before she left. She went to her mom's office, she remembers her mom touring her during one of their video calls. Inside, she put her luggage and rest for a while.
Then her stomach growled. She sighed. Merida remembers that paper bag Leo gave her. She took it out and there were a lot of egg rolls and rice balls. "He's so sweet," she mumbles.
Merida never liked eating when she's in a hospital. Especially when she hears wheels rushing somewhere. She took her paper bag with her and her tumbler to go up. Using the elevator made it easier and faster to get to the rooftop.
It was quiet and peaceful so she started eating her food. Leo's cooking skills were perfect just like her mothers. She giggled while she ate.
"Wow! I've never seen someone in real life reacts the way you do while tasting just egg rolls." Someone suddenly said.
Merida's eyes widened. This person looked like someone who once told her to fight back. That boy whose gaze was so calming... is it—
"What are you staring at?"
That snapped her out of what she was thinking and then looked down in embarrassment. "I uh... it was..." She's wrong. This person was not a boy.
"No need to be all red about it," the short hair girl told her. "I'm Yuri by the way."
"I'm Me— Love. My name is Love," Merida used her second first name. "Want some?" She offered Yuri her food.

Yuri took a bite and she remembers someone. "You know this tastes so familiar to me. It tastes perfect yet ... annoying."
Merida just looked at Yuri chewing and having that weird look on her face. Yuri looked like a boy with her short black hair. She has those blue eyes that would drown you when you stare at it for too long. She's beautiful, Merida thought.
"So, are you a patient?" Yuri asked her.
"Uh no. My mother works here and so I came to visit from another city," Merida replied. "What about you?"
Yuri chuckled. "Don't you see this gown? I've been here for a while now. My wounds are almost healed up. I might be able to go home next week."
"Oh."
"You're not a good talker are you?" Yuri stared at Merida. It was kind of an intimidating stare that made Merida look away.
She shakes her head side to side. Then Yuri chuckled. "I'll tour you around when I get out of this stinky building. Ever been to a beach?"
"Once when I was a kid."
"A kid? That's how old were you?"
Merida suddenly looked at Yuri with a look and a slightly furrowed forehead.
"Sorry. The doctors here are contagious. They'd be asking you when was the last time you got hospitalized and you say when I was a kid. Then they're like, 'how old were you? What year was that?' As if I remember!" Yuri yells rolling her eyes.
Merida surprisingly laughed. It feels comfortable listening to Yuri. Also, it feels new that she doesn't feel scared after just being betrayed.
"So tell me about you," Yuri said.
"Well, I don't know. I always get bullied at my school. I came here because I was betrayed by people. It's too heartbreaking so I decided to walk away from it before even hearing his words." Merida looked down because her tears were forming.

"His words. Hmm... Seems like you had a breakup, pretty girl." Yuri commented. "It's okay to cry. Go ahead."
Merida sobbed. "It's just... he saved me. He made me feel beautiful... he told me I'm beautiful. I believed it and he was just lying."
Yuri smirked gazing up the night sky. "Saved you? How?"
"He was the first one who stood up for me. He treated me so good that I fell in love with him and before I knew it, I was too attached. Only he uhm..." Merida stopped to look up, wiping her tears.
"Don't you think it matters more who lasted than who was the first?"
Merida turned to see Yuri smiling at her.
"He didn't lie when he told you you're beautiful. What he lied about was promising that his love will never change. He told you he'll be there. He told you broken promises and you were such a fool to believe so."
Merida realized Yuri must've had a break up before too. All she said was true. Jacob had promised her such lies and she was a fool.
"Yuri, you have been bro—"
"Obviously! A lot of times. Boys will always—as in always feed you broken promises. That's why you need to find yourself a man. A man who will be able to handle you and understands you, give you attention with pure intentions. Or just someone who wakes up with same emotions he feels for you and maybe loves you a little more every day. Someone who doesn't give up on you."
Wow...
"I'm speechless..." Merida whispers.
"Nice to meet you, Love." Yuri then stands up. "I'm going back to my room. Want to walk me there?"
Merida nodded. She picked up her things and they both went down together. Yuri's room was on the 7th floor.
"I'll see you when I see you," Yuri said, stepping out of the elevator. Merida just waved with a smile on her mouth.
At her mom's office, she waited for a while until her mom came. She rushed to her mom for a tight hug.
"I missed you, mom!"
Beth hugged her daughter super tight and hears her sobs. Her heart broke; ah... the heartbreak must've happened.
"It's okay. I'm always here for you, honey. It's love, sometimes it hurts," Beth whispered and kiss her daughter's head.
Merida didn't say anything for almost two minutes. Her heart was still calming down. Her mom's embrace is cosy and comforting.
"Mom, I made a friend here," she changed the subject.
"Really?" Beth excitedly asked.
"Yes! Her name is Yuri. She's a patient in this hospital. She's nice and pretty."
Beth tried to remember that name because it sounds so familiar. Yuri? her eyes widened when she remembered.
"Do you mean Yuri on the 7th floor?" Beth's voice was loud.
"Uhm... yes? Are you her doctor?"
"No... It's just she's a good girl." Beth answered and smiles. Nope! Yuri is not a good patient at all! Beth hears a lot of remarks about Yuri. She makes nurses run after her, she injects nurses she finds annoying with what she's supposed to have. There's a lot more to that girl than meets the eye.
Beth shrugged. You really can't judge someone with just rumours from people.
